Protected Healthcare Storage

Maintaining superior patient product quality copyrights on secure keeping practices. Protecting crucial pharmaceuticals, devices , and private data requires a comprehensive approach. This includes implementing climate-controlled locations, access controls like biometric entry, and consistent inventory auditing. Furthermore, compliance with regulations such as federal guidelines is critical . Consider these best practices:

  • Monitored Temperature and Moisture
  • Careful Access Protocols
  • Accurate Inventory Documentation
  • Up-to-date Security Plans

A proactive plan for safe medical warehousing is not merely a recommendation , but a necessity for upholding care standards .

Streamlining Healthcare Logistics with Advanced Warehousing

The modernizing healthcare industry faces growing pressure to provide efficient and consistent patient care. Improving healthcare logistics – from controlling supplies to shipping medications – is essential to this effort. Advanced warehousing solutions, incorporating smart technologies, present a significant way to streamline these processes. This includes utilizing techniques like real-time inventory monitoring, effective layout, and integrated order fulfillment, finally reducing outlays, decreasing errors, and improving the overall quality of patient support.

The Future of Healthcare Product Catalogs: Digital Transformation

The traditional, paper-based healthcare product catalog is rapidly fading as the industry embraces digital solutions . This shift represents a significant opportunity for both providers and manufacturers. Instead of bulky, static documents, we’re seeing the rise of interactive, online catalogs offering a wealth of features . These digital catalogs enable real-time revisions , personalized offerings, and improved discovery . Expect to see features like interactive reality product demonstrations, detailed specifications , and streamlined acquisition processes, leading to a more efficient supply chain and improved patient care. Furthermore, integration with electronic health records (EHRs) promises this future where product selection is seamlessly integrated into here clinical workflows.

  • Improved Accessibility: Catalog data is available constantly.
  • Reduced Costs: Eliminates printing and distribution fees.
  • Enhanced User Experience: Provides a more engaging and informative browsing experience.
